The Born-Haber cycle for KCl is evaluated with the following data :
\(ΔfH^\ominus\) for KCl = - 436.7 kJ mol-1;
Δsub\(H^\ominus\) for K = 89.2 kJ mol-1;
Δionzation \(H^\ominus\) for K = 419.0 kJ mol-1;Δelectron gain \(H^\ominus\) for Cl(g)
= –348.6 kJ mol–1 ; Δbond \(H^\ominus\) for Cl2 = 243.0 kJ mol–1
The magnitude of lattice enthalpy of KCl in kJ mol–1 is ....... (Nearest integer)
